Treatment Services for the Hearing Impaired - Alcohol and Drug Rehabilitation Facilities - East Burke, VT.

Drug treatment services for the hearing impaired are offered in both an inpatient and outpatient basis. Individuals with a hearing impairment may be at a higher risk of substance abuse problems as a result of their handicap. living with a major impairment can be a root cause for discouragement, depression, unhappiness and apathy for both adolescents and adults who could easily turn to drugs or alcohol to cope with these feelings. Hearing impaired treatment services are offered in East Burke to stop the cycle of addiction for these clients, with ASL and other assistance which offers treatment information and education in writing so that patients aren't prevented from getting better because of their disability.

Substance abuse rehabilitation centers that have full time staff to help the hearing impaired are the best facilities to to look into. Some rehabs only have part-time staff to interpret and assist hearing impaired clients, and this means hearing impaired clients won't receive the same treatment as everyone else and will miss out on important activities they should be attending every day. There may be video presentations available which use sign language as well, which can also be extremely helpful.

There are organizations and agencies which supply hearing impaired people suffering with addiction with resources and information to find the rehabilitation services they need. One of these is the Deaf Off Drugs and Alcohol (DODA).
